Earningsreport

Q2/2023 6/30/2023 EPS 1.830 ZacksConsensus 1.730 ActVsEst 0.100 - Beat

Enpro Inc.  (NPO) 
Last enpro inc. earnings: 2/25 06:30 am Check Earnings Report
US:NYSE Investor Relations: enproindustries.com/investors